The Edifier R1280T powered bookshelf speakers are a solid choice for anyone looking to upgrade their home audio setup, especially for use with computers, TVs, or music players. With 42 watts of power, these speakers can fill a small to medium-sized room with clear sound. The wooden cabinet not only looks good but helps produce warmer, more natural audio. They feature a 4-inch woofer and a 13mm tweeter, offering a decent frequency range that starts around 80 Hz, which means they handle mids and highs well, though deep bass might be limited compared to larger or dedicated subwoofer systems.

A nice advantage is the dual AUX inputs, allowing you to connect two devices simultaneously without swapping cables, which is convenient for switching between sources like a laptop and a phone. Volume, bass, and treble can be easily adjusted using either the side panel controls or the included remote, giving you flexibility in how you tailor the sound. The speakers have a 4-ohm impedance and a sensitivity that makes them compatible with most home audio setups, though they are best suited for indoor use.

These speakers are not wireless and rely on wired connections, which may be less convenient than Bluetooth models if you prefer wireless streaming. Also, while the frequency response and power output are good for casual listening and multimedia, audiophiles or those needing powerful bass might find these speakers somewhat limited. The R1280T offers reliable performance, good build quality, and straightforward controls, making them a strong pick for everyday music listening, gaming, and video watching in a cozy room.

The Edifier R1280DB Powered Bluetooth Bookshelf Speakers offer a robust and versatile audio experience for music lovers and casual users alike. With a 42W RMS power output, these speakers deliver sufficient volume for most home environments. The 4-inch bass driver and 13mm silk dome tweeter are designed to provide a balanced sound, ensuring clear highs and strong mids. The frequency response and sensitivity make these speakers suitable for various types of audio playback, from music to dialogue in TV shows and movies.

The inclusion of Bluetooth connectivity is a major convenience, allowing you to connect wirelessly to various devices such as smartphones, tablets, and computers. Additionally, optical and coaxial inputs offer versatile options for connecting to TVs and other devices, ensuring a lossless audio experience. The build quality is notable with a wood grain finish that adds an elegant touch to any room, making them not just functional but also aesthetically pleasing.

The remote control and side panel controls for adjusting volume, bass, and treble provide ease of use and flexibility in tuning the sound to your preferences. However, the speakers might lack the power needed for larger rooms or more demanding audiophiles. Also, the lack of a subwoofer might limit the depth of bass for those who prefer a more powerful low-end. These speakers are best suited for small to medium-sized rooms and users looking for a blend of good sound quality, multiple connectivity options, and appealing design.

The Edifier R1280DBs bookshelf speakers are a solid choice for anyone wanting good sound quality with versatile connectivity. They deliver 42 watts of clear, distortion-free power, enough to fill a small to medium room with rich audio. The speakers come with 4-inch drivers and a silk dome tweeter that provide balanced sound, while the wooden cabinet helps improve audio warmth and reduces vibrations.

One standout feature is Bluetooth 5.0, allowing easy wireless streaming from phones, tablets, or computers without clutter. Additionally, the optical and coaxial inputs ensure you get high-quality digital sound from TVs and other devices. The built-in subwoofer output adds flexibility if you want deeper bass with an external subwoofer. The included remote and side panel controls make it simple to adjust volume, bass, and treble to your taste.

These speakers are less powerful for larger rooms or for listeners who prefer very bass-heavy music, and their size is more suited for desktop or shelf placement rather than a large home theater setup. They are not waterproof, so placement needs to be indoors and away from moisture. The speakers offer a nice balance of sound quality, convenience, and stylish wood design, making them a great pick for casual listening, desktop use, or enhancing TV audio.

Buying Guide for the Best Edifier Bookshelf Speakers

Choosing the right bookshelf speakers can significantly enhance your audio experience, whether you're listening to music, watching movies, or playing games. It's important to understand the key specifications that determine the performance and suitability of the speakers for your needs. By focusing on these specs, you can make an informed decision and find the perfect speakers for your space and preferences.
Frequency ResponseFrequency response refers to the range of sound frequencies a speaker can reproduce, typically measured in Hertz (Hz). This spec is important because it determines how well the speaker can handle different types of audio, from deep bass to high treble. A wider frequency response range means the speaker can produce a more complete and accurate sound. For general listening, a range of 20Hz to 20kHz is ideal, as it covers the full spectrum of human hearing. If you enjoy bass-heavy music, look for speakers with a lower minimum frequency.
Power OutputPower output, measured in watts (W), indicates how much power the speaker can handle and how loud it can get. This spec is crucial for determining the speaker's volume and clarity at higher levels. Speakers with higher wattage can produce louder sound without distortion. For small to medium-sized rooms, 20-50 watts per channel is usually sufficient. If you plan to use the speakers in larger spaces or for parties, consider models with higher power output.
ImpedanceImpedance, measured in ohms (Ω), is the resistance a speaker offers to the electrical current from the amplifier. This spec affects the compatibility between the speaker and the amplifier. Most bookshelf speakers have an impedance of 4 to 8 ohms. Lower impedance speakers (4 ohms) can draw more power and may sound louder, but they require a more robust amplifier. Higher impedance speakers (8 ohms) are easier to drive and work well with most amplifiers. Choose speakers with an impedance that matches your amplifier's capabilities.
SensitivitySensitivity, measured in decibels (dB), indicates how efficiently a speaker converts power into sound. Higher sensitivity means the speaker can produce louder sound with less power. This spec is important for determining how loud the speaker can get with a given amount of power. Sensitivity ratings typically range from 85dB to 100dB. For home use, speakers with a sensitivity of 87dB to 92dB are usually sufficient. If you want louder sound with less power, look for speakers with higher sensitivity.
Driver SizeDriver size refers to the diameter of the speaker's drivers, which are responsible for producing sound. Larger drivers can produce deeper bass and more powerful sound, while smaller drivers are better for high frequencies and detailed sound. Common driver sizes for bookshelf speakers range from 4 inches to 8 inches. If you prefer bass-heavy music or want a fuller sound, opt for speakers with larger drivers. For clearer vocals and detailed sound, smaller drivers may be more suitable.
Cabinet DesignCabinet design affects the speaker's sound quality and aesthetic appeal. The material and construction of the cabinet can influence the resonance and overall sound performance. Solid, well-built cabinets reduce unwanted vibrations and improve sound clarity. Look for speakers with sturdy, high-quality cabinets made from materials like wood or MDF. Additionally, consider the size and design of the cabinet to ensure it fits well in your space and complements your decor.
Connectivity OptionsConnectivity options determine how you can connect the speakers to your audio source. Common options include wired connections like RCA, AUX, and speaker wire terminals, as well as wireless options like Bluetooth and Wi-Fi. This spec is important for convenience and compatibility with your existing devices. If you prefer a simple setup, wireless connectivity might be ideal. For high-fidelity sound, wired connections are generally better. Choose speakers with connectivity options that match your audio sources and preferences.
